Nooby here, I started with hexos recently so everything it still fresh. I added immich using hexos. When asked to use a storage template I choose: 2022/February/03/IMAGE_56437.jpg When I checked TrueNas it created some folders - it created some default folders in /Applications/immich/ - it created the Photos folder on the same level as Applications A smb share to the /Photos folder was created automagically for me. When I upload a photo, I do see the folders for it in this smb share on my win11 pc. \Photos\admin\2025\April\01 But there is no photo in there. To be sure I added my user to the smb ACL with full control. No luck. But when I create an smb share of /Applications/immich/uploads/ I can find the uploaded photos back, however, then the storage template is traded in for UUIDs. So instead of \Photos\admin\2025\April\01 I have to navigate to \uploads\fe8eafc3-d3c4-4bd0-89bf-49b97915ddef\38\21 I want either the photos to appear under /photos/... or have the template structure visiblue in /uploads/... Is that possible?
